Reach Out Now Facilitator Guide

Students will identify key members of their personal support networks and practice reaching out through mapping, peer brainstorming, and role-play to reinforce proactive help-seeking skills.

Many adolescents hesitate to seek help when facing challenges. By visualizing their support networks and rehearsing outreach strategies, learners build confidence, reduce isolation, and foster emotional resilience.
